Katy Perry loves ‘The Sims,’ the video game series in which users create their own characters and help them lead simulated lives. Perry and Electronic Arts announced a partnership today in which the singer will appear in multiple ‘Sims’ games, starting with ‘The Sims 3: Showtime – Collector’s Edition’ in March.

“I love how you’re able to play out different stories through your Sims characters — giving them different careers and watching them succeed,” Perry said in a press release. “It’s cool to see the Sims’ stage performances in ‘The Sims 3: Showtime’ decked out just like my California Dreams tour – even my cotton candy video screens are in there! I always like to think of myself as a cartoon, and now I’m a Sim!”

“Today marks the start of the most integrated and exciting collaboration with any artist in the history of ‘The Sims,’” said Steve Schnur, Worldwide Executive of Music for Electronic Arts. “We couldn’t be more excited to work with Katy and bring her distinctive talents, style and personality to the franchise’s global fan base. No performer could better represent the humor and fun of ‘The Sims’ brand.”

Electronic Arts plans to produce a series of ‘Sims’ games featuring Katy Perry-themed content, with marketing campaigns featuring the ‘Teenage Dream’ star. Perry will work with the company to design customized virtual furniture, clothing and accessories for the games.
